Legislators redefining `nudity` for billboards

Legislation sponsored by Missouri Sen. Matt Bartle and headed toward a final Senate vote this week defines it as Òany bare exposure of the skin located on a person's body below the armpits and above the knees.Ó

Like a backless formal evening gown, perhaps? A mini-skirt? Tennis shorts?

Or even a man wearing swimming trunks, since the bill makes no distinction for gender?

ÒThat's not my definition,Ó Bartle, a Lee's Summit Republican, said Monday. ÒThis bill is a work in progress. The definition of nudity is going to change.Ó
